Higher Level Teaching Assistant (HLTA)

  • Part Time Position - 10 hours per week – Term Time Only
  • Salary: £30,060 - £32,654 FTE per year, pro rata
  • Actual salary from £6,855 - £7447 per year

We have an exciting opportunity to join a dedicated and highly committed team in the heart of a thriving village community. We are looking to appoint an enthusiastic and motivated Higher Level Teaching Assistant.

We are looking for:

  • An experienced and organised Teaching Assistant with excellent communication skills and the ability to lead and coordinate a team effectively.
  • An enthusiastic and creative individual who enjoys working with children and enabling them to reach their potential
  • An individual with experience and understanding of SEND
  • Someone with excellent communication skills and the ability to work collaboratively and lead with all members of the school team
  • Commitment to high standards for all pupils in both learning and behaviour
  • Responsiveness to the children’s needs academically, socially and emotionally
  • Safeguarding for all to be at the forefront of their responsibilities with a good understanding of safeguarding, child protection, and equal opportunities policies.
